Byrd Barr Place was founded as the Central Area Motivation Program (CAMP) in 1964, during the peak of the civil rights movement. For more than 50 years we have been a force for positive change and a pillar of Seattle’s Black community, and in that time we have gone from CAMP to Centerstone, and now from Centerstone we are …We’re Here For You. Today, the 1909 converted Firehouse #23 at 18th Avenue between East Jefferson and East Columbia Streets is known to many community members as the Central Area Motivation Program (CAMP), renamed Byrd Barr Place in 2018. The site is a designated Seattle landmark and sits on the National Register of Historic Places. Join us in supporting the Andrea Legacy Fund. Dec 17, 2017 · In 2018, Centerstone is becoming Byrd Barr Place. Our new name honors Roberta Byrd Barr, a community leader, educator and journalist, who once served as editor of the Trumpet, CAMP’s newspaper. Our new name is an opportunity for us to re-root ourselves and deepen our commitment to the values that defined CAMP, Centerstone, and now, Byrd Barr ... We collected over 200 non-perishable items to benefit Byrd Barr Place.” Q: Tell us more about Sync Seattle.Sep 19, 2022 · Byrd Barr Place has served the Central District community since the 1960s. The organization’s recent renovation of the historical building Firehouse No. 23 at 722 18th Ave is allowing them to return to the space with increased programming capacity, which includes food and energy and housing assistance as well as financial tools to more than 1,100 households every week. Today, the 1909 converted Firehouse #23 at 18th Avenue between East Jefferson and East Columbia Streets is known to many community members as the Central Area Motivation Program (CAMP), renamed Byrd Barr Place in 2018. The site is a designated Seattle landmark and sits on the National Register of Historic Places.
